Transaction 43d20fc15b7fd86d4a88976895ad0c07517b9aed7c20b71bbdfe819f0bd2861e
1 Input
1 Output
-
43d20fc15b7fd86d4a88976895ad0c07517b9aed7c20b71bbdfe819f0bd2861e:0
- value
- 12778964
- script pubkey
- OP_0 OP_PUSHBYTES_20 7b59d7dd93bd239d8d555f0a9523f5245dbd3bb8
- address
- bc1q0dva0hvnh53emr24tu9f2gl4y3wm6wacyhjz35